Deaths in armed conflicts based on where they occurred in Central African Republic
Central African Republic: Deaths in armed conflicts based on where they occurred was 80 deaths in 2025. ◆ Volatile
Deaths in armed conflicts based on where they occurred in Central African Republic, 1989–2025
Source: Uppsala Conflict Data Program (2026); geoBoundaries (2023)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in deaths.
Analysis
The most recent figure for deaths in armed conflicts based on where they occurred in Central African Republic is 80 deaths, measured in 2025.
That represents a change of down 68.9% on the previous year and down 80.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, deaths in armed conflicts based on where they occurred in Central African Republic peaked at 2,690 deaths in 2013 and was at its lowest, 0 deaths, in 1989.
Central African Republic ranks 19th of 196 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Deaths in armed conflicts based on where they occurred in Central African Republic, year by year
| Year | deaths |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1989 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1990 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1991 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1992 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1993 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1994 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1995 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1996 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1997 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1998 | 0 deaths | — |
| 1999 | 0 deaths | — |
| 2000 | 0 deaths | — |
| 2001 | 21 deaths | — |
| 2002 | 0 deaths | -100.0% |
| 2003 | 0 deaths | — |
| 2004 | 20 deaths | — |
| 2005 | 0 deaths | -100.0% |
| 2006 | 133 deaths | — |
| 2007 | 128 deaths | -3.8% |
| 2008 | 6 deaths | -95.3% |
| 2009 | 156 deaths | +2500.0% |
| 2010 | 100 deaths | -35.9% |
| 2011 | 83 deaths | -17.0% |
| 2012 | 62 deaths | -25.3% |
| 2013 | 2,690 deaths | +4238.7% |
| 2014 | 2,281 deaths | -15.2% |
| 2015 | 417 deaths | -81.7% |
| 2016 | 448 deaths | +7.4% |
| 2017 | 672 deaths | +50.0% |
| 2018 | 206 deaths | -69.3% |
| 2019 | 93 deaths | -54.9% |
| 2020 | 0 deaths | -100.0% |
| 2021 | 174 deaths | — |
| 2022 | 92 deaths | -47.1% |
| 2023 | 28 deaths | -69.6% |
| 2024 | 257 deaths | +817.9% |
| 2025 | 80 deaths | -68.9% |
